Conquering AI: A Deep Dive into Data Science Techniques

Artificial intelligence is evolving at an unprecedented pace, driven by the ever-increasing volume and complexity of data. To truly exploit the power of AI, we must delve into the intricate world of data science techniques. This field encompasses a wide range of methodologies, from established statistical analysis to cutting-edge machine learning algorithms. Data scientists leverage these tools to uncover valuable insights from raw data, powering AI's ability to make precise predictions and automate complex tasks.

  • One cornerstone of data science is the approach of data cleaning and preprocessing. This vital step involves detecting erroneous data points and reformatting raw data into a interpretable format for analysis.
  • Supervised learning|Unsupervised learning|Reinforcement learning are among the most widely used machine learning algorithms. Each approach varies in its training method and uses.

Additionally, data visualization plays a pivotal role in communicating data insights comprehensively. Data scientists utilize various charting and graphing techniques to visualize complex datasets in a clear manner, facilitating better decision-making.

Advanced Data Science: Algorithms, Models, and Applications

The dynamic field of advanced data science is continually pushing the boundaries of our grasp about complex systems. At its core, it involves on developing sophisticated algorithms and models that can extract meaningful insights from massive datasets. These algorithms range from traditional methods like classification to more innovative approaches such as deep learning and reinforcement learning.

Applications of advanced data science are widespread across a broad spectrum in industries. In healthcare, for click here instance, it can be utilized to predict disease outbreaks, personalize care, and accelerate drug discovery. Finance leverages advanced data science for risk assessment. Manufacturing benefits from its ability to optimize production processes, predict maintenance needs, and improve product design.
